Skoda Kodiaq vs Nissan X-Trail: A Feature-Rich Showdown

The Indian SUV market has witnessed a surge in recent times, with a plethora of options available to consumers. Two prominent players in the full-size SUV segment are the Skoda Kodiaq and the newly launched Nissan X-Trail. While both vehicles offer a compelling proposition, the Kodiaq appears to have a slight edge when it comes to features. Let’s delve deeper into the specifics.

Price Differential and Market Positioning

The Nissan X-Trail commands a premium price tag compared to the Skoda Kodiaq. Priced at Rs 49.92 lakh (ex-showroom, Delhi), the X-Trail is approximately Rs 10 lakh more expensive than its Czech rival. Given this substantial price difference, one would expect the X-Trail to offer a significant leap in terms of features and technology. However, as we will see, this is not entirely the case.

Audio Experience: A Clear Winner

One area where the Skoda Kodiaq shines is the audio system. Equipped with a premium Canton 12-speaker setup, the Kodiaq delivers an immersive and high-fidelity sound experience. In contrast, the Nissan X-Trail makes do with a more basic 6-speaker system. While both SUVs feature 8-inch infotainment screens, the Kodiaq’s audio quality is undoubtedly superior.

Convenience and Practicality: Powered Tailgate Takes the Lead

A seemingly small but significant feature that sets the Kodiaq apart is the powered tailgate with gesture control. This hands-free operation is a boon for drivers juggling shopping bags or luggage. The Nissan X-Trail, unfortunately, lacks this convenience feature, forcing drivers to manually open and close the tailgate.

Connectivity and Technology: Kodiaq’s Edge in Connected Car Features

The Skoda Kodiaq offers a more comprehensive suite of connected car features compared to the Nissan X-Trail. The Kodiaq’s system includes functionalities like car tracking, geofencing, tow alert, and roadside assistance. These features provide added peace of mind and convenience to owners. The X-Trail, on the other hand, does not offer any connected car technology.

Comfort and Ergonomics: Seating Superiority

When it comes to driver and passenger comfort, the Skoda Kodiaq again takes the lead. The Kodiaq offers 12-way power-adjustable front seats with memory function, ensuring optimal seating position for different drivers. In comparison, the Nissan X-Trail’s front seats are manually adjustable, which can be less convenient for those seeking personalized comfort.

Safety: Additional Airbags for Enhanced Protection

Safety is paramount in any vehicle, and the Skoda Kodiaq offers a slight advantage in this regard. Equipped with 9 airbags, including curtain airbags for both rows, the Kodiaq provides comprehensive occupant protection. The Nissan X-Trail, while offering a respectable 7 airbags, falls short in terms of overall airbag coverage.
